The American Heritage® Dictionary of the English Language, 4th Edition
  • n. A toxin produced by certain bacteria and released upon destruction of the bacterial cell.

  • The Century Dictionary and Cyclopedia
  • n. A toxic substance set free during the process of bacteriolysis by means of immune sera against which the animal body does not appear to be capable of producing an antitoxin. These specific toxins are only liberated after or during the destruction of the microorganism.
